AI-Powered Algorithm Scoring Enhancement in Name Screening System (NSS)

Effective Date: Forthcoming
To: All NSS Customers and Partners
From: Anti-Money Laundering (AML) Algorithm Technology Leadership Team

Executive Summary: Enhancing Name Screening with Intelligent Algorithm Scoring

We are pleased to announce a significant enhancement to our Name Screening System (NSS) that introduces advanced AI-powered algorithm scoring. Building upon our industry-leading text similarity matching, this new feature provides more accurate match assessment to help your compliance teams focus on the most critical cases.

The Challenge: Moving Beyond Basic Similarity Matching

Traditional name screening generates numerous matches based primarily on textual similarity, requiring compliance teams to manually sift through results. This process can be inefficient in prioritizing the most important match cases.

Our Enhanced Solution: Intelligent Dual-Layer Assessment

Our enhanced NSS now implements a sophisticated two-tiered approach:

Tier 1: Advanced Similarity Matching
✓ Maintains our proven text similarity scoring

Tier 2: AI Algorithm Scoring
✓ Leverages advanced machine learning to generate more accurate match scores
✓ Enables professional match assessment beyond basic character matching

User Interface Enhancements: Intuitive and Powerful Tools

Enhanced Alert Task Management

  • Algorithm Score Range Filter: Search and filter by specific score ranges
  • Dynamic Scoring Sort: Quick ASC/DESC sorting by algorithm scores
  • Intuitive Tooltips: Hover functionality provides helpful scoring explanations

image.png

Comprehensive Alert Review Interface

  • Dual Score Display: Side-by-side view of similarity and algorithm scores
  • Top Score Highlight: Highest-scoring match automatically identified
  • Practical Guidance: We recommend special attention to matches scoring 96 and above

image.png

Implementation and Transition Strategy

Scope of Implementation

  • New Alerts Only: Algorithm scoring applies specifically to alerts generated after system enhancement
  • Historical Data Handling: Pre-existing alerts maintain original scores; algorithm scoring fields display "/"
